Spinach Stuffed Mushrooms: A Delicious and Healthy Appetizer

Spinach stuffed mushrooms are a perfect combination of rich, earthy mushrooms and a creamy, flavorful spinach filling. Whether you’re hosting a party, looking for a delicious appetizer, or just craving a healthy snack, these stuffed mushrooms are easy to make and packed with nutrients. In this guide, we’ll walk you through everything you need to know to prepare the best spinach stuffed mushrooms, from ingredient selection to step-by-step cooking instructions.


Why You’ll Love Spinach Stuffed Mushrooms

Spinach stuffed mushrooms are a delicious and satisfying dish that can be enjoyed as an appetizer, side dish, or even a light main course. They are packed with flavor, easy to prepare, and offer numerous health benefits. Whether you are looking for a quick and nutritious snack or an elegant dish to impress your guests, these stuffed mushrooms are the perfect choice. Here are some of the top reasons why you will love them.

Nutritious and Healthy

Spinach stuffed mushrooms are a nutrient-dense dish that provides essential vitamins and minerals while being low in calories. Mushrooms are an excellent source of antioxidants, fiber, and B vitamins, while spinach adds iron, calcium, and vitamin K. The combination of these two ingredients makes this dish a great choice for those looking to enjoy a healthy yet flavorful meal.

Low in Carbohydrates and Keto-Friendly

For those following a low-carb or ketogenic diet, spinach stuffed mushrooms are an excellent option. They contain minimal carbohydrates while providing plenty of healthy fats and protein, especially when made with cheese or nuts. This makes them a satisfying dish that fits well into a balanced, low-carb lifestyle.

Easy to Make with Simple Ingredients

This dish requires only a handful of common ingredients that are easy to find. Most of the preparation involves simple chopping, mixing, and baking, making it a great option for both beginners and experienced cooks. With minimal effort, you can create a dish that looks and tastes impressive.

Perfect for Any Occasion

Spinach stuffed mushrooms are incredibly versatile and can be served at casual family dinners, holiday gatherings, or fancy dinner parties. Their elegant appearance and rich flavors make them a great addition to any menu. Whether served as an appetizer, a side dish, or a light meal, they are sure to be a hit.

Customizable to Suit Your Taste

One of the best things about this dish is how easy it is to customize. You can experiment with different cheeses, herbs, and seasonings to create unique flavor combinations. Add a bit of spice with red pepper flakes, incorporate extra protein with cooked bacon or sausage, or make them vegetarian by sticking to plant-based ingredients. The possibilities are endless, allowing you to tailor the recipe to your personal preferences.

Great for Meal Prep and Make-Ahead Meals

Spinach stuffed mushrooms can be prepared in advance, making them a convenient option for busy schedules. The filling can be made ahead of time and stored in the refrigerator until you are ready to assemble and bake the mushrooms. They also reheat well, making them a great option for meal prep or leftovers.

A Delicious Way to Eat More Vegetables

For those looking to incorporate more vegetables into their diet, spinach stuffed mushrooms are a tasty and enjoyable way to do so. The combination of earthy mushrooms and creamy spinach filling provides a rich and satisfying flavor without the need for heavy ingredients. Even those who are not big fans of vegetables will find these mushrooms irresistible.

Spinach stuffed mushrooms offer a perfect balance of flavor, nutrition, and convenience, making them a great addition to any meal. Whether you are preparing them for a gathering, a special occasion, or just a quick and healthy snack, they are sure to become a favorite dish in your kitchen.


Ingredients for Spinach Stuffed Mushrooms

Here’s what you’ll need to make these delicious spinach-stuffed mushrooms:

Main Ingredients:

  • 12 large white button mushrooms or cremini mushrooms
  • 2 cups fresh spinach, chopped
  • 1/2 cup cream cheese, softened
  • 1/4 cup grated Parmesan cheese
  • 2 cloves garlic, minced
  • 1/4 teaspoon salt
  • 1/4 teaspoon black pepper
  • 1/4 teaspoon red pepper flakes (optional, for spice)
  • 1/4 cup breadcrumbs (optional, for crunch)
  • 1 tablespoon olive oil

Optional Add-Ins:

  • Feta cheese – Adds a tangy flavor.
  • Mozzarella cheese – For a gooey, cheesy texture.
  • Bacon bits – Adds a smoky, crispy touch.
  • Chopped nuts – For extra crunch and nutrition.

How to Make Spinach Stuffed Mushrooms (Step-by-Step Guide)

Making spinach stuffed mushrooms is a simple and rewarding process that anyone can master. Follow this detailed guide to achieve perfect, flavorful stuffed mushrooms every time.


Step 1: Prepare the Mushrooms

Cleaning mushrooms and removing stems for stuffing preparation.
Prepping mushrooms by cleaning and removing stems for a delicious stuffed mushroom recipe.

Preheat the Oven

  • Set your oven to 375°F (190°C) to ensure even cooking and a tender texture for the mushrooms.

Clean the Mushrooms

  • Use a damp paper towel or a soft brush to gently wipe away dirt.
  • Avoid rinsing mushrooms under water, as they absorb moisture and can become soggy when baked.

Remove the Stems

  • Carefully twist or cut off the mushroom stems.
  • Set them aside to use in the filling for extra flavor and less waste.

Hollow Out the Caps (if needed)

  • If your mushrooms have small cavities, use a small spoon or knife to gently scrape out a bit more space for the stuffing.

Step 2: Cook the Filling

Sautéing spinach, garlic, and mushrooms in a skillet for the stuffing mixture.
A rich, flavorful spinach and mushroom filling being prepared for stuffed mushrooms.

Chop the Mushroom Stems

  • Finely dice the stems to incorporate them into the filling.
  • This enhances the dish with a deep, earthy flavor.

Sauté the Mushroom Stems and Garlic

  • Heat 1 tablespoon of olive oil in a pan over medium heat.
  • Add the chopped mushroom stems and cook for 2-3 minutes until softened.
  • Stir in minced garlic and cook for another 30 seconds until fragrant.

Add the Spinach

  • Toss in chopped fresh spinach and stir continuously until wilted, about 2 minutes.
  • If using frozen spinach, squeeze out excess moisture before adding it to the pan.

Season the Mixture

  • Sprinkle in salt, black pepper, and red pepper flakes (if using).
  • Adjust seasonings to taste.

Cool Slightly

  • Remove from heat and let the mixture cool for a few minutes before mixing with cheese.

Step 3: Mix the Filling

Combine Ingredients

  • In a mixing bowl, add the cooled spinach mixture, cream cheese, Parmesan cheese, and any other optional ingredients like feta or chopped nuts.

Mix Well

  • Stir everything together until well combined and creamy.
  • The filling should be thick and spreadable for easy stuffing.

If you love creamy, cheesy appetizers, you might also enjoy these Cream Cheese Stuffed Peppers, which offer a similar rich and savory taste.


Step 4: Stuff the Mushrooms

Fill Each Mushroom Cap

  • Using a small spoon, generously stuff each mushroom with the spinach mixture.
  • Press slightly to ensure the filling stays in place.

Add a Topping (Optional)

  • Sprinkle breadcrumbs or additional cheese on top for a crispy, golden crust.

Step 5: Bake the Stuffed Mushrooms

Spinach stuffed mushrooms arranged on a baking sheet, ready for the oven.
A tray of spinach stuffed mushrooms prepared for baking, topped with cheese for extra flavor.

Arrange on a Baking Sheet

  • Line a baking sheet with parchment paper and place the stuffed mushrooms in a single layer, ensuring they are not overcrowded.

Bake for 15-20 Minutes

  • Place in the oven and bake until the mushrooms are tender and the tops are slightly golden.
  • If you like extra crispiness, broil for an additional 2 minutes.

Check for Doneness

  • Mushrooms should be soft but still hold their shape.
  • The filling should be hot and slightly browned.

Step 6: Serve and Enjoy!

  • Let the mushrooms cool for a few minutes before serving, as the filling will be very hot.
  • Garnish with fresh chopped parsley, chives, or a sprinkle of extra Parmesan for a beautiful presentation.
  • Serve warm and enjoy!

Tips for the Best Spinach Stuffed Mushrooms

Want to make sure your stuffed mushrooms turn out perfectly every time? Follow these expert tips:

Choosing the Right Mushrooms

  • Use large mushrooms – Button or cremini mushrooms work best, as they have enough space for stuffing. Portobello mushrooms can be used for a main dish variation.
  • Pick firm, fresh mushrooms – Avoid mushrooms that feel slimy or have dark spots, as they may be past their prime.
  • Uniform size is key – Choosing mushrooms of similar size helps them cook evenly.

How to Prevent Mushrooms from Getting Soggy

  • Don’t wash mushrooms under water – Mushrooms absorb moisture quickly. Instead, wipe them clean with a damp paper towel.
  • Pre-bake the caps (if needed) – If your mushrooms release too much moisture, pre-bake them for 5-7 minutes before adding the filling.
  • Use a lined baking sheet – Baking on parchment paper or a wire rack prevents excess moisture from pooling under the mushrooms.

Perfecting the Filling

  • Drain excess moisture from the spinach – If using frozen spinach, squeeze out as much water as possible to prevent a watery filling.
  • Use high-quality cheese – Freshly grated Parmesan, feta, or mozzarella adds a richer, more authentic flavor.
  • Balance the flavors – Add a pinch of nutmeg or a splash of lemon juice to enhance the taste of the filling.

How to Make Them Crispy and Golden

  • Add breadcrumbs or cheese on top – This creates a crispy, flavorful crust.
  • Broil for 1-2 minutes at the end – A quick broil helps brown the tops beautifully.
  • Use a little butter or olive oil – Brushing the mushrooms with oil before baking adds extra flavor and prevents dryness.

Making Ahead and Storing Leftovers

  • Make Ahead: Assemble the stuffed mushrooms up to 24 hours in advance, cover, and refrigerate until ready to bake.
  • Reheating Leftovers: Warm in the oven at 350°F (175°C) for 5-10 minutes to keep them crispy. Avoid microwaving, as it can make them soggy.
  • Freezing: Freeze unbaked mushrooms on a tray, then transfer to a freezer bag. Bake directly from frozen at 375°F (190°C) for 20-25 minutes.

Pair these spinach stuffed mushrooms with a rich and comforting dish like Creamy Alfredo Lasagna for a delicious Italian-inspired meal.


Serving Suggestions for Spinach Stuffed Mushrooms

Spinach stuffed mushrooms make a fantastic appetizer, but they can also be paired with other dishes for a complete meal. Here are some delicious ways to serve them:

As an Appetizer

  •  Arrange on a platter with a side of ranch dressing, garlic aioli, or balsamic glaze for dipping.
  •  Serve with toothpicks or small forks for easy grabbing at parties.
  •  Pair with a cheese board, bruschetta, or charcuterie platter for an elegant spread.

With a Main Course

  • Grilled Chicken or Steak – A juicy, protein-rich main balances out the creamy stuffed mushrooms.
  • Pasta Dishes – Serve alongside fettuccine alfredo, spaghetti marinara, or garlic butter shrimp pasta for an Italian-inspired meal.
  • Soup & Salad – Pair with a warm bowl of tomato soup or a fresh Caesar salad for a light yet satisfying dinner.

For a Low-Carb or Keto Meal

  •  Serve alongside roasted vegetables, such as zucchini, asparagus, or bell peppers.
  •  Pair with a cauliflower mash or zoodles (zucchini noodles) for a keto-friendly meal.
  •  Add to a low-carb cheese platter with nuts and olives for a delicious snack.

With Drinks

  • White wine (Sauvignon Blanc, Chardonnay) – Complements the creamy filling and earthy mushrooms.
  • Red wine (Pinot Noir, Merlot) – Pairs well with mushrooms’ umami richness.
  • Sparkling water with lemon or herbal tea – A refreshing non-alcoholic option.

For another delicious veggie-based appetizer, try these Broccoli Bites, a crispy and cheesy snack perfect for parties.


FAQs About Spinach Stuffed Mushrooms

1. Can I use frozen spinach instead of fresh?

Yes! Just thaw the spinach, squeeze out excess water, and proceed with the recipe.

2. How do I store leftovers?

Store in an airtight container in the refrigerator for up to 3 days. Reheat in the oven at 350°F (175°C) for 5-10 minutes.

3. Can I make these ahead of time?

Absolutely! Prepare the stuffed mushrooms, cover them, and refrigerate them for up to 24 hours before baking.

4. Can I freeze spinach stuffed mushrooms?

Yes, freeze them unbaked on a baking sheet, then transfer to a freezer-safe container. Bake directly from frozen at 375°F (190°C) for 20-25 minutes.

5. What’s the best cheese for stuffed mushrooms?

Parmesan, feta, mozzarella, and cream cheese all work well. Mix and match for different flavors!


Conclusion

Spinach stuffed mushrooms are an easy, delicious, and nutritious appetizer that will impress your guests and satisfy your cravings. With a creamy, cheesy spinach filling and a savory mushroom base, these little bites are perfect for any occasion. Try this recipe today and enjoy a flavorful, restaurant-quality dish right at home!

If you have extra spinach and mushrooms, consider making this Spinach and Mushroom Quiche for a delicious breakfast or brunch option.

1 thought on “Spinach Stuffed Mushrooms: A Delicious and Healthy Appetizer”

Leave a Comment